96 s-10 dies while driving


bj126821
01-07-2004, 11:32 AM
I am at a loss, My 96 s-10 with 97,000 miles will die on me while I'm driving, sometimes I can put in netrual an restart it, then other times
it will just crank and not start. Sometimes I can drive it for 20 min, shut if off, come back in 5 or 10 min and it will just crank and not start. I can wait 5 min and it will start. I had a new fuel pump and filter installed in june of 02' and I just replaced the ign mod thinking that might be the problem but it still dies. I let the dealer have it for 2 days and the could find nothing wrong, no codes no nothing, I have it a a nother dealer now and they are getting the same thing - nothing. Does anyone know or have any idea what is going on?

well....i had kinda the same problem. I bought a 94 s10 4x4 with the 4.3 vortec....and after a few weeks the rpms started to drop when i was slowing, like the idle control valve was clogged, which caused it to die a few times on me. I replaced that and it ran fine after that, but yours might be altogether different. does it just DIE, like with accelration? or when it hits low rpm's? if it does it intermittanly around low rpms, take your egr valve off and check it, clean it and or replace it. i've done both the idle and egr valves, and the truck runs fine now. your on the right track with the module, but check those valves if the truck just seems to idle down way too low and die.

I really think this has got to have a common source because of all the S10 owners having this problem.

I really appreciate the posts as we are starting to get to the bottom of it.

Possible fixes:
1- Oil Pressure Switch
2- Wiring on the fuel pump
3- Coil pack/ECM
4- Fuel Pump
5- Fuseable Links
6- Ignition Switch
7- Crank Trigger
8- Injectors
9- Fuel Filter (good call on this! Causes strange problems on an EFI engine)
10- Bad gas
11- Clutch safety switch
12- Low oil pressure
13- Fuel pressure
14- Possibly other electrical problems that deal with Relays/ignition, etc.
